uncool读音音标
英[ˌʌnˈku:l]
美[ʌnˈkul]
基本意思释义
adj.极易激动的; 土里土气
真题例句
Rosenberg, the recipient of a Pulitzer Prize, offers a host of example of the social cure in action: In South Carolina, a state-sponsored antismoking program called Rage Against the Haze sets out to make cigarettes uncool.
出自-2012年考研阅读原文Rosenberg, the recipient of a Pulitzer Prize, offers a host of examples of the social cure in action: In South Carolina, a state-sponsored anti-smoking program called Rage Against the Haze sets out to make cigarettes uncool.
2012年考研真题(英语一)阅读理解 Section Ⅱ英英释义
Adjective
1. (spoken slang) unfashionable and boring
